“For a beginner baker, this is the most forgiving dough to work with. The cream cheese allows for a certain elasticity in this pastry, but still yields tender and flaky results. From the book “Mad Hungry” by Lucinda Scala Quinn (Artisan Books). Yield: Makes 10 hand pies or 1 double-crusted 10-inch tart. Ingredients: 8 tablespoons unsalted butter, room temperature, 4 ounces cream cheese, room temperature, 1/4 cup heavy cream, 1 1/2 cups all-purpose flour plus 2 tablespoons, plus more for rolling out dough, 1/2 teaspoon coarse salt. Directions: 1. In a food processor, electric mixer, or by hand, combine butter, cream cheese, and heavy cream until thoroughly combined. 2. Add flour and salt. Process until just combined and dough holds together in a ball. Turn dough out onto a well-floured surface. Divide into 2 pieces. Flatten into disks and wrap each in plastic wrap. Chill for at least 30 minutes before rolling out. If chilling overnight, remove from refrigerator 15 minutes before rolling out. 3. Dust flour over a rolling pin. Working with one disk at a time, place disk on a clean, well-floured surface. Apply slight pressure with rolling pin, rolling gently from the center of the dough to the top and bottom. Turn disk and roll to top and bottom edges again. Reflour work surface and rolling pin, turn dough over, and continue to roll dough from center out to edges. Turn over and roll again, rotating disk to ensure it rolls out to about 12 inches in diameter, thin but not transparent.”
